def one_way_anova(categories_dict):
"""
Computes One-Way ANOVA for a dictionary mapping category labels to lists of values.
Returns F-statistic, p-value (approx), and eta-squared.
"""
groups = [g for g in categories_dict.values() if len(g) > 1]
if len(groups) < 2: return {"F": 0, "p": 1, "eta2": 0}
all_vals = [x for g in groups for x in g]
grand_mean = sum(all_vals) / len(all_vals)
ss_between = sum(len(g) * (sum(g)/len(g) - grand_mean)**2 for g in groups)
ss_within = sum(sum((x - sum(g)/len(g))**2 for x in g) for g in groups)
df_between = len(groups) - 1
df_within = len(all_vals) - len(groups)
ms_between = ss_between / df_between
ms_within = ss_within / df_within
F = ms_between / (ms_within + 1e-9)
eta2 = ss_between / (ss_between + ss_within + 1e-9)
return {"F": F, "eta2": eta2}
